Transaction 524aaf6c70407651ca5e7dae47bc9d489580a93619d630a769c08e231a7160bc
1 Input
1 Output
-
524aaf6c70407651ca5e7dae47bc9d489580a93619d630a769c08e231a7160bc:0
- value
- 1040243
- script pubkey
- OP_0 OP_PUSHBYTES_20 29f0a2424164cc8d523bede4ecb770c3ef481891
- address
- bc1q98c2ysjpvnxg653mahjwedmsc0h5sxy3wezjah